fix: run status before trying to install
This commit is contained in:
parent
55c1b42170
commit
3877f83ecc
2 changed files with 8 additions and 1 deletions
|
@ -23,7 +23,7 @@ FROM nextcloud:29.0.3-apache
|
||||||
|
|
||||||
RUN apt-get update \
|
RUN apt-get update \
|
||||||
&& apt-get install -y --no-install-recommends \
|
&& apt-get install -y --no-install-recommends \
|
||||||
clamdscan nano ghostscript \
|
clamdscan nano ghostscript jq \
|
||||||
&& apt-get clean
|
&& apt-get clean
|
||||||
|
|
||||||
#
|
#
|
||||||
|
|
|
@ -17,6 +17,13 @@ cd "$WORKDIR" || exit 1
|
||||||
|
|
||||||
echo "GX:BEFORE-STARTING:START ($(pwd))"
|
echo "GX:BEFORE-STARTING:START ($(pwd))"
|
||||||
# find . -maxdepth 1
|
# find . -maxdepth 1
|
||||||
|
echo "GX:BEFORE-STARTING:STATUS"
|
||||||
|
INSTALLED="$(php -d memory_limit=-1 occ status |jq -r '.installed')"
|
||||||
|
if [ "$INSTALLED" != "true" ]; then
|
||||||
|
echo "WARNING: Not installed yet. Exiting."
|
||||||
|
exit 0
|
||||||
|
fi
|
||||||
|
|
||||||
echo "GX:BEFORE-STARTING:UPGRADE"
|
echo "GX:BEFORE-STARTING:UPGRADE"
|
||||||
php -d memory_limit=-1 occ upgrade
|
php -d memory_limit=-1 occ upgrade
|
||||||
echo "GX:BEFORE-STARTING:DB"
|
echo "GX:BEFORE-STARTING:DB"
|
||||||
|
|
Loading…
Reference in a new issue